Starship (Shell Prompt) logo Starship (Shell Prompt)

Starship is the minimal, blazing fast, and extremely customizable prompt for any shell! Shows the information you need, while staying sleek and minimal. Quick installation available for Bash, Fish, ZSH, Ion, and Powershell.

Terminalizer logo Terminalizer

Terminalizer is a dynamic platform that offers you to record your terminal in a better and instant way.

What are some alternatives?

When comparing Starship (Shell Prompt) and Terminalizer, you can also consider the following products

Oh My Zsh - A delightful community-driven framework for managing your zsh configuration.

asciinema - Record and share your terminal sessions, the right way. Forget screen recording apps and blurry video. Enjoy a lightweight, purely text-based approach to terminal recording.

fish shell - The friendly interactive shell.

Teleconsole - Teleconsole is a free service to share your terminal session with people you trust.

Prezto - Prezto is the configuration framework for Zsh; it enriches the command line interface environment...

tmate - Tmate is a instant terminal sharing based on ssh.
